- Who are Housing Authority of the City of Encinitas's current vendors?
- Housing Authority of the City of Encinitas currently works with vendors including QCE, DB PIPELINE, ENCINITAS UNION SCHOOL DISTRICT, LEUCADIA 101, ENCINITAS MAINSTREET ASSOCIATION, ENCINITAS CHAMBER, SAN DIEGUITO UNION HIGH SCHOOL, KLEINFELDER CONSTRUCTION, and FIRE PREVENTION SERVICES. These vendors span contract types like Construction, Education, Management Services, Project Management, and Weed Abatement. - What projects is Housing Authority of the City of Encinitas working on?
- Based on 17 tracked meetings, Housing Authority of the City of Encinitas is actively discussing: Encinitas Zona Gale Subdivision Project: Mitigated Negative Declaration Review, Encinitas Updates Fire & WUI Standards: Ordinance 2025-21 Impacts Development, Approval for Waring JADU Project: Garage Conversion in Old Encinitas, Demolition & Construction Proposal at 1465 Neptune Ave, Encinitas, and Encinitas Environmental Commission Meeting: Work Plan Review & Future Items.
